We are recruiting for 2 Maintenance handymen to support the facilities management team that houses 760 residential students based in Wembley. The building is 19 floors and has 760 individual living spaces for students. The role involves completing day-to-day basic repairs, changing light bulbs, plumbing, repairing doors/windows hinges and locks, repairs to furniture, as well as completing planned maintenance.
